Hi to you PIA experts,

I was wondering the time scale from sending my DIACs application to getting a CO, to meds and police checks etc, i know this must be a stab in the dark, because im sure all applications are assessed their our own case/merits, but sorry i just needed to ask the question, im not being impatient just simply unsure of what happens next.:unsure::confused:

Thanks all Gary

Hi diggerlcfc,

my application was sent on the 28th march and I had a CO on the 18 April.Due to my agent not receiving an email from them it was May when we actually received it.I had to send for my police checks from there and that took about 2 weeks.You then have to arrange your medical appointments.Due to me being in scotland there was a waiting list and mines are booked for Tuesday.Once you get clear medicals and Xrays I don't think it takes too long after that.I hope this helps.Good luck to you all with your application :-)

Hi

 

It took approx 3 weeks from when we lodged our 176 to get our case officer...he attached an email requesting meds and police checks.

 

We have booked our meds for july and waiting for the police checks to come back. We've seen CO granting visas not long after the meds/checks have been finalised. So the process is pretty quick at the moment!

 

Nat & Gaz

 

p.s we are not using an agent
